I think making a bug a synapse creature means also giving it some degree of intelligence and with that comes self-preservation and awareness. It also probably costs as much biomass as making something really tough.

The big bugs (trygons, carnifex, harusepex are all non-synapse because they need to lack any sort of self-preservation and be able to have an arm shot off and keep going.

Saying that, I'm pretty sure hierophants have synapse.

Depends on what formation you want to run. If youre going for vanilla brigade, you'll need troops. Scouts are better and more cost effective than tacticals but lack their versatility so YMMV. Get some Rhinos or razorbacks to transport your dudes. Or if you like flavors and fluff, dropping some dudes out of Stormravens is cool. Just don't be that guy and spam Stormravens. Priests are good hqs for melee dudes since they increase strength for nearby units. Assault terminators are also great and a fluffy choice since our dirst company uses so many of them. DC blobs with Lemartes is fluffy and not bad, but you'll get better mileage out of Vanguard Vets with jump packs and kitted out. Mephiston also makes a great beatstick, but for the love of god, always cast Shield of Sanguinius on him.
